Subscription

The process and documents by which an investor commits to a fund, including eligibility verification and AML checks.

The subscription process is where accredited or qualified purchaser status is actually verified, AML and KYC checks are performed, and an investor is legally bound to the fund's terms — it is the operational and legal hinge point of every commitment, however informal earlier conversations may have been.

Frequently asked questions

What documents are involved in a subscription?
Typically a subscription agreement, investor questionnaire for eligibility verification, and supporting KYC and AML documentation, alongside the fund's PPM and LPA.
How long does the subscription process take?
It varies by fund and investor complexity, but institutional investors' own internal approval processes are often the longer pole, not the subscription paperwork itself.
